Hello 

As the rest have suggested you could try remove your current graphics driver using DDU (Driver Display Uninstaller) and then reinstall \ update your graphics driver,   Hopefully this may give you some results

Well, I did fresh install of my OS and when that was done i got a blue screen that said" IRQL not less or equal". I look the error up and are a few reason why that would happen, but one that came a few times was bad memory. So removed half of 32 GB memory and so far so good. Haven't reinstalled P3D yet.
